What to get my first boyfriend for Christmas

I have a boyfriend for the first time in my life and I want to get him something special, maybe goofy. He likes to cook and work with his hands. I was thinking a cookbook but I don’t know which one or a kitchen appliance but I don’t know which ones he already has. He is also a bit of a goofball so something funny would fit the bill. He likes coffee too